Caitong International Asset Management Co. Ltd lifted its position in shares of e.l.f. Beauty (NYSE:ELF - Free Report) by 912.2% in the 1st qu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the SEC. The fund owned 5,810 shares of the company's stock after acquiring an additional 5,236 shares during the period. Caitong International Asset Management Co. Ltd's holdings in e.l.f. Beauty were worth $365,000 as of its most recent filing with the SEC.

Several other institutional investors have also bought and sold shares of ELF. Orion Capital Management LLC bought a new position in shares of e.l.f. Beauty during the fourth quarter valued at $30,000. Golden State Wealth Management LLC bought a new stake in e.l.f. Beauty in the 1st quarter valued at approximately $33,000. Larson Financial Group LLC raised its stake in shares of e.l.f. Beauty by 56.5% during the 1st quarter. Larson Financial Group LLC now owns 676 shares of the company's stock worth $42,000 after purchasing an additional 244 shares in the last quarter. Signaturefd LLC raised its stake in e.l.f. Beauty by 27.9% in the 1st quarter. Signaturefd LLC now owns 858 shares of the company's stock valued at $54,000 after acquiring an additional 187 shares during the period. Finally, Mowery & Schoenfeld Wealth Management LLC bought a new position in e.l.f. Beauty during the 1st quarter worth $69,000. Institutional investors and hedge funds own 92.44% of the company's stock.

Insider Transactions at e.l.f. Beauty

In other e.l.f. Beauty news, SVP Joshua Allen Franks sold 11,860 shares of e.l.f. Beauty stock in a transaction on Wednesday, June 4th. The shares were sold at an average price of $115.56, for a total transaction of $1,370,541.60. Following the completion of the transaction, the senior vice president directly owned 121,967 shares of the company's stock, valued at $14,094,506.52. The trade was a 8.86%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The transaction was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which is available through this hyperlink. Also, CEO Tarang Amin sold 24,533 shares of the business's stock in a transaction dated Wednesday, June 4th. The stock was sold at an average price of $115.56, for a total transaction of $2,835,033.48. Following the completion of the transaction, the chief executive officer owned 188,991 shares of the company's stock, valued at $21,839,799.96. This represents a 11.49%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Over the last ninety days, insiders have sold 126,589 shares of company stock worth $14,547,949. 3.90% of the stock is currently owned by corporate insiders.

e.l.f. Beauty Trading Up 4.5%

NYSE ELF opened at $116.73 on Wednesday. The stock has a market capitalization of $6.62 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 68.67, a PEG ratio of 2.72 and a beta of 1.57.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.32, a current ratio of 3.26 and a quick ratio of 2.34. The business's fifty day moving average is $118.65 and its 200-day moving average is $88.14. e.l.f. Beauty has a one year low of $49.40 and a one year high of $172.49.

e.l.f. Beauty (NYSE:ELF -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, August 6th. The company reported $0.89 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.84 by $0.05. e.l.f. Beauty had a return on equity of 16.36% and a net margin of 7.29%. The company had revenue of $353.74 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$348.99 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the firm earned $1.10 earnings per share. e.l.f. Beauty's revenue was up 9.0% on a year-over-year basis. Equities research analysts predict that e.l.f. Beauty will post 2.38 EPS for the current year.

Analyst Ratings Changes

A number of equities analysts have recently issued reports on the company. JPMorgan Chase & Co. lowered their price objective on e.l.f. Beauty from $132.00 to $130.00 and set an "overweight" rating for the company in a research report on Thursday, August 7th. Truist Financial upped their price objective on e.l.f. Beauty from $125.00 to $130.00 and gave the stock a "buy" rating in a report on Friday, June 6th. The Goldman Sachs Group increased their target price on e.l.f. Beauty from $120.00 to $137.00 and gave the stock a "buy" rating in a research report on Thursday, August 7th. Piper Sandler restated an "overweight" rating and issued a $109.00 price objective (up from $81.00) on shares of e.l.f. Beauty in a research report on Thursday, May 29th. Finally, B. Riley restated a "buy" rating and set a $150.00 target price (up previously from $110.00) on shares of e.l.f. Beauty in a research report on Friday, June 13th. Three analysts have rated the stock with a hold rating, twelve have assigned a buy rating and one has given a strong buy rating to the company's stock. Based on data from MarketBeat.com, the company has an average rating of "Moderate Buy" and an average target price of $123.81.

e.l.f. Beauty Company Profile

(Free Report)

e.l.f. Beauty, Inc is a holding company, which engages in the provision of inclusive, accessible, clean, vegan and cruelty free cosmetics and skin care products. The company focuses on the e-commerce, national retailers and international business channels. Its brands include elf, elf skin, WELL People and KEYS soulcare.
